#6efaac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#6efaac is composed of 43.1% red, 98% green and 67.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 56% cyan, 0% magenta, 31.2% yellow and 2% black. It has a hue angle of 146.6 degrees, a saturation of 93.3% and a lightness of 70.6%. #6efaac color hex could be obtained by blending #dcffff with #00f559. Closest websafe color is: #66ff99.

#6efaac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#6efaac has RGB values of R:110, G:250, B:172 and CMYK values of C:0.56, M:0, Y:0.31,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 7273132.

Shades and Tints of #6efaac

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000703 is the darkest color, while #f3fff8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#6efaac

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b3b5b4 is the less saturated color, while #6efaac is the most saturated one.
